A designer radiator that has mirrors is a great way to give a space a contemporary look. These tall models reflect any natural light into the room, creating a sense of openness.

The cult Revive vertical radiator from Terma has been given an innovative makeover by adding one large mirror that is centrally located. This clever design removes the need for a separate bathroom or en suite mirror, and frees up space on the wall.

Vertical Radiators

A vertical mirror radiator is not just stylish and modern and stylish, but it's also a great choice for small spaces. Unlike horizontal versions, which cover a whole wall, vertical options provide a much more open design and some come with a practical towel rail too for added functionality.

The main difference between horizontal and Vertical models is the position of the radiators on the wall. Horizontal radiators are typically placed in front of windows to let in natural light and enhance their aesthetic appeal. This placement will also ensure that the area directly in the front of the radiator is free from obstructions. This is vital to ensure their efficiency in heating, since furniture or other objects placed in front of them will hinder the flow of heat and significantly slow down the warming process.

Vertically positioned designs are more striking. This gives you more flexibility in terms of your interior design, allowing you to be more creative about how you position other furnishings and other accessories around the room.
